105655-49-0,662167-23-9,478913-92-7,497936-42-2,856894-43-4,873581-26-1 Supplier | CHEMESTER.COM
CMO CDMO service. CHEMESTER.COM supply 105655-49-0,662167-23-9,478913-92-7,497936-42-2,856894-43-4,873581-26-1 and related compounds.
478913-92-7 873581-26-1 105655-49-0 497936-42-2 662167-23-9 856894-43-4